    New player here needs help

    Hi, am very new here. Just wanted to ask if I want to progress through the main story quest do I need to complete all quests in one area for the story quest to appear? Or does the main story quest have some sort of level requirement for it to appear? Am currently job lvl 19 pugilist. Thanks

    Welcome to Eorzea

    The only thing you need to do for a MSQ to appear is to do the last one. I can't think of any sidequests that are required to move on with the story. The MSQ do have a level on them, however, so if you're trying to turn in a level 20 quest, you won't be able to until you are level 20 on one of your classes (in your case, most likely pugilist).

    Do you remember the last quest you did for the main story? It may possibly be in another area.

    Welcome to Eorzea Lubby

    To add on to what Aska said, if you don't remember what the last quest you did for the main story is, you can always press "J" or open up the quest journal and then click the "Completed" tab at the top and pick the main story category to see which quests you have done. From reading the text, you should be able to see around where your next quest is since the next main story quest is normally at the same NPC that completed the previous main story quest or is right next to them.

    Main Scenario Quests never directly require particular side-quests to be completed, but they do all have a minimum level, and if meeting that level requirement is the issue, then side-quests are one of the options for getting a bit more XP.

    From your Lodestone profile, it appears you've at least gotten up through the Ul'dahn Envoy quest that unlocked airships. (That's actually a fairly common place for people to lose track of the Main Scenario, if they get side-tracked into exploring the new areas and content and then forget where their last Main Scenario quest left off by the time they want to continue with it.) That Envoy quest should have been followed by quests sending you into a series of three group dungeons, first Sastasha Seagrot, then the Tam-Tara Deepcroft, then Copperbell Mines. Did you do those? Anyway, you can check the "Completed" tab of your quest journal against this list of level 15 to 20 quests:

    The Ul'dahn Envoy (level 15)
    Call of the Sea (level 15)
    It's Probably Pirates (level 15)
    Call of the Forest (level 15)
    Fire in the Gloom (level 16)
    Call of the Desert (level 16)
    Into a Copper Hell (level 17)
    The Scions of the Seventh Dawn (level 17)
    A Wild Rose by Any Other Name (level 17)
    Unsolved Mystery (level 17)
    What Poor People Think (level 18)
    A Proper Burial (level 18)
    For the Children (level 19)
    Amalj'aa Wrong Places (level 19)
    Dressed to Deceive (level 19)
    Life, Materia and Everything (level 19)
    Lord of the Inferno (level 20)

    If you've completed all of those except for Lord of the Inferno, then it is a level issue, as that's the first Main Scenario quest to require level 20. In that case, just level up a bit and you should be able to continue. Good ways to level up are by repeating the dungeons you've unlocked (particularly by doing Duty Roulette which gives an extra daily bonus), doing side-quests, completing your Hunting Log, or doing FATEs.

    If you're missing some of the others in that list, then it's not a level issue. You just need to find the next quest. The list above is the order they come in, so find the last one you've completed, and the next one listed is the one you need to do. The links go to GamerEscape's wiki pages for each quest, and that wiki page will list the Issuing NPC and where you'll find them.

    Yes, unfortunately if you're playing a DPS class, queue times can be kind of bad, especially considering how many dungeons you need to do for the main scenario. I'd suggest either doing some sidequests while you queue, or picking a secondary class and working on them (you can switch classes while you're queued as long as you switch back when your queue pops). Gathering classes are a great way to kill time while you queue.
